Playing his high school football just north of Austin, Jadae Barron has known about the Texas/Oklahoma rivalry for a long time. He also knows what it means to the fans of both programs. While he is preparing for next month’s NFL Draft, he took one more opportunity to troll the Sooners in a recent Instagram post:

While the photo is tagged at Lucas Oil Stadium, which is the location of the remainder of his slideshow photos that were from his recent NFL Combine experience, this photo is definitely not in Indianapolis. It is in fact in front of the Gaylord Family Oklahoma Memorial Stadium in Norman. And yes, that is Barron holding his Jim Thorpe Award Trophy, which is annually given to the nation’s top defensive back.
How did this photo opportunity come together? The Jim Thorpe Award banquet is held in Oklahoma City, which is only about 20 miles from Norman, which makes it convenient. But the fact that Barron decided to make the drive after winning the trophy is pretty savage and further showcases the magnitude of this rivalry.
